Playability Enhanced: Martin Guitar Uses The Plek Process To Perfect Quality And Tone
New York, NY (Top40 Charts / C. F. Martin & Co.) Martin Guitar sets itself apart by providing its consumers with the best instruments focusing on innovation, responsible guitar building practices and best in class craftsmanship. A distinguishing characteristic of a Martin Guitar is playability and tone. Through the use of a Plek machine, which is used in guitar production to perform precise fret dressing and optimal string action, Martin Guitar believes they are producing the best acoustic instruments.

The Plek Pro has been developed for use in guitar production factories as a tool that not only does precise fret dressing but also helps with quality control and R&D. This computer controlled device scans and dresses a guitar under actual playing conditions, strung and tuned to pitch or using precise string tension simulation. The Plek Pro identifies precisely what needs to be done for perfect fretwork, executes this rapidly, and delivers perfect results on the instrument when strung.

About Martin Guitar & Strings
C.F. Martin & Co. � (www.martinguitar.com) has been creating the finest instruments in the world for 183 years. It continues to innovate, introducing techniques and features that have become industry standards, including X-bracing, the 14-fret guitar and the "Dreadnought" size. One of the world's leading acoustic instrument makers, Martin guitars are hand-made by skilled craftsmen and women, who use a combination of new design and techniques, along with those introduced by the company founder.

The company is also known for producing high-quality, popular acoustic guitar strings.
